Chemistry Scientist 2
Roles & Responsibilities
The BDTI Medical Device Innovation group at Research Triangle Park, NC is seeking a scientist to work as a member of a team that is involved in identifying, developing, and testing new technologies for a range of different interventional medical devices. Specifically, the team is focused on the chemical and materials aspects of these devices. Under the supervision of a senior scientist, the candidate will help with the development of new chemical formulations (hydrogels, coatings, viscoelastic materials, etc.), and test methods for characterizing those formulations. This includes synthesis and chemical modifications of polymers, determination of their physico-chemical properties by various analytical instrumentation methods, and assessment of functional performance both in-vitro and in-vivo.
The successful candidate must have hands-on experience working in a chemicals/materials/biomedical lab, be proficient in basic synthetic (polymers or small molecules) chemistry techniques, and be familiar with analytical instrumentation techniques used for materials characterization (rheology, DSC, GPC, spectroscopic methods). Additional experience with test method development using medical prototypes, working knowledge of biomedical polymeric materials, and preclinical testing in animals is also valuable. The candidate should have excellent communication and interpersonal skills, ability to proactively identify and resolve experimental challenges, and a strong desire to gain experience in developing medical technologies. The candidate should be able to plan and conduct scientific experiments, and effectively analyze, interpret, and present experimental results while collaborating with team members from a variety of backgrounds. The candidate should also be able to adapt to changing requirements that can arise in a dynamic work environment and will be expected to contribute intellectually to areas not directly related to his or her field.Experience Required
